From Couch Potato to Fit and Fabulous: Transform Your Body in 30 Days

2 months ago
0
35

Transforming your body from being a couch potato to fit and fabulous in just 30 days requires dedication, commitment, and a well-rounded approach that includes a combination of exercise, healthy eating, and lifestyle changes. Here are some key steps you can follow to achieve your fitness goals:


1. Set SMART Goalsman drawing on dry-erase board


  • Start by setting spec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als. For example, instead of saying "I want to lose weight," set a goal like "I want to lose 5 pounds in 30 days by exercising five times a week and following a balanced diet."



2. Create a Workout Plan


  • Design a workout plan that includes a mix of cardiovascular exercises, strength training, and flexibility exercises.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ity aerobic activity per week, such as brisk walking, cycling, or swimming. Incorporate strength training exercises, like weightlifting or bodyweight exercises, at least two days a week to build muscle and boost metabolism.



3. Follow a Balanced Dietfruit salad on gray bowls


  • Eating a balanced diet is crucial for achieving your fitness goals. Include a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ats in your meals. Avoid processed foods, sugary drinks, and excessive snacking. Consider portion control and mindful eating to maintain a calorie deficit if weight loss is a goal.



4. Stay Hydratedselective focus photography of girl drinking water


  • Drink plenty of water throughout the day to stay hydrated. Water helps regulate body temperature, aids digestion, and flushes out toxins. Aim for at least 8 glasses (64 ounces) of water per day. You can also include herbal teas or infused water for added flavor.



5. Get Enough Sleepwoman covered in white blanket sleeping on white bed comforter


  • Quality sleep is essential for muscle recovery and overall well-being. Aim for 7-9 hours of uninterrupted sleep each night. Establish a bedtime routine, create a comfortable sleep environment, and avoid electronic devices before bed to improve the quality of your sleep.



6. Stay Consistent and Track Progress


  • Consistency is key to achieving long-term results. Track your progress by keeping a fitness journal or using mobile apps that monitor your workouts, food intake, and progress photos. Celebrate small victories along the way to stay motivated.



7. Seek Support and Accountabilitytwo person touching each others finger tips


  • Enlist the support of friends, family, or join fitness communities to stay motivated and accountable. Consider working with a personal trainer or fitness coach who can provide guidance, personalized workout plans, and nutritional advice.


Remember, everyone's fitness journey is unique, and results may vary. Consult with a healthcare professional before starting any new exercise or diet program, especially if you have any underlying health conditions.
